Understanding Gluten and Its Impact

Gluten is a protein found in wheat, barley, rye, and triticale. For individuals with celiac disease or gluten sensitivity, consuming gluten can lead to serious health issues, including digestive problems, nutrient malabsorption, and long-term damage to the small intestine. Therefore, it’s crucial to carefully check the ingredients and manufacturing processes of any food product, including chocolate.

Is Dove Dark Chocolate Gluten-Free?

Dove Dark Chocolate is generally considered gluten-free. According to the manufacturer, Mars, Inc., Dove Dark Chocolate does not contain gluten ingredients. However, it’s important to note that while the product itself may not contain gluten, cross-contamination can occur during manufacturing. Mars, Inc. states that they have strict allergen control processes in place, but they do not guarantee that their products are entirely free from gluten due to the potential for cross-contact.

Potential Cross-Contamination Risks

While Dove Dark Chocolate does not contain gluten ingredients, cross-contamination is a concern for those with severe gluten intolerance or celiac disease. Cross-contamination can occur if the chocolate is processed in a facility that also handles gluten-containing products. Mars, Inc. does not label Dove Dark Chocolate as certified gluten-free, so individuals with celiac disease should exercise caution.

Gluten-Free Certification and Labeling

Gluten-free certification is a voluntary process where manufacturers can have their products tested and verified by third-party organizations to ensure they meet strict gluten-free standards. Dove Dark Chocolate does not carry a gluten-free certification, but it is labeled as not containing gluten ingredients. This distinction is important for consumers to understand, as it indicates that while the product is made without gluten, it may not be entirely free from gluten due to potential cross-contamination.
